Exhaust Fan Replacement in Prescott Valley, AZ
Exhaust fan replacement services involve removing outdated or malfunctioning exhaust fans and installing new units to ensure proper ventilation within a property. These services are commonly requested for k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, and other areas where moisture, odors, or airborne contaminants need to be effectively managed. Property owners typically want to understand the compatibility of the new fan with existing ductwork, the energy efficiency of the replacement unit, and whether the installation will improve air circulation and reduce humidity issues.
Before requesting exhaust fan replacement, property owners should consider the size and type of fan needed for the specific space, as well as any electrical requirements or restrictions. It’s also useful to know if the existing ductwork is in good condition or if repairs are necessary to optimize performance. Clarifying these details can help ensure the new exhaust fan functions effectively and meets the ventilation needs of the property.

Exhaust Fan Replacement Questions
When should an exhaust fan be replaced? Replacement is recommended if the fan is noisy, not functioning properly, or shows signs of damage or wear that affect performance.
Can an exhaust fan be upgraded to a quieter model? Yes, upgrading to a newer, quieter model can improve airflow and reduce noise levels in the space.
What types of exhaust fans are commonly replaced in homes? Common replacements include bathroom exhaust fans, kitchen range hoods, and attic ventilation fans.
Is it necessary to replace the entire exhaust fan or just parts? Often, individual parts like motors or blades can be replaced, but complete units are sometimes necessary for optimal operation.
